David Grudl

Founder at Nette Foundation

Czechia
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ts
email-iconphone-icongithub-logolinkedin-logotwitter-logostackoverflow-logofacebook-logo
Join Prog.AI to see contacts

Summary

🤩
Rockstar
🎓
Top School
David Grudl is a Czech founder and software engineer with 19 years of experience, best known as the creator of the Nette framework and founder of Umeligence.cz. He focuses on backend PHP tooling and developer experience, contributing to widely used open-source projects such as ApiGen, php-generator, nette/utils and the single-file database manager Adminer. David builds infrastructure that powers many everyday websites and also runs practical training on getting the most from ChatGPT and applied AI. With a long-standing role at the Nette Foundation since 1999 and studies at Masaryk University, he pairs deep technical craft with an entrepreneurial, community-oriented approach.
code20 years of coding experience
bookBrno University of Technology
book1, Fakulta informatiky, 1, Fakulta informatiky at Masarykova univerzita
stackoverflow-logo

Stackoverflow

Stats
1reputation
0reached
0answers
0questions
github-logo-circle

Github Skills (74)

atom-editor10
testing10
databases10
utf810
code-generation10
symfony210
codingstyle10
symfony-ux10
code-cleanup10
symfony410
coding-style10
rss10
symfony510
symfony310
symfony-510

Programming languages (11)

TypeScriptJavaCoffeeScriptC++CSSCXMLJavaScript

Github contributions (5)

github-logo-circle
nette/utils

Jan 2006 - Jan 2023

🛠 Lightweight utilities for string & array manipulation, image handling, safe JSON encoding/decoding, validation, slug or strong password generating etc.
Role in this project:
userBack-end Developer
Contributions:61 releases, 15 reviews, 1180 commits in 17 years 3 months
Contributions summary:David made various code changes, including fixing typos, adding functionality through the implementation of a Callback class, and updating several classes. The user worked primarily within the `nette/utils` repository, modifying existing utilities for string and array manipulation, and making internal code refinements and improvements. These commits indicate the user focused on refining the existing functionality of the utility library.
jsarraytraitjson-encodingstring
dg/rss-php

Jul 2008 - Sep 2022

Small and easy-to-use library for consuming RSS and Atom feeds
Role in this project:
userBack-end Developer
Contributions:1 release, 32 commits, 14 PRs in 14 years 4 months
Contributions summary:David primarily worked on enhancing the functionality of a PHP library designed for consuming RSS and Atom feeds. Their contributions included implementing support for the Atom format, incorporating local caching mechanisms, and addressing bug fixes. They also performed refactoring tasks, and fixed code to address vulnerabilities, contributing to the stability and usability of the feed processing library.
rssfeedsrss-readerphpfeed
Find and Hire Top DevelopersWe’ve analyzed the programming source code of over 60 million software developers on GitHub and scored them by 50,000 skills. Sign-up on Prog,AI to search for software developers.
Request Free Trial